Praised as "The human consciousness, expressed in a genuinely new way" by Stereo Stickman and lauded for a "genre blend of electro-pop with an unprecedented post-dubstep sound" by LAonLock, Evoke's mark on the music scene is undeniable.

Since bursting onto the scene in 2014, Evoke's unique amalgamation of raw, introspective songwriting coupled with intricate production quickly captured attention. In just a year, Evoke clinched victories in multiple remix competitions hosted by Fractal and Savant, soared to the Top 10 charts on Beatport and Track It Down, and unveiled 'Answers' with Pusher—a track celebrated by EDM.com as one of the most played of all time.

Evoke, whose real name is Alden Woford Groves (they/them), was born in Greeley, Colorado, in 1994. Their sound, imbued with the resonances of a turbulent youth in the Colorado rave culture, began taking shape during their high school years. Early releases saw them sharing pulsating dance tracks on platforms like YouTube and Facebook, and setting the vibe at house parties and events in Boulder.

However, behind the burgeoning DJ and producer persona lay challenges—Groves grappled with a tumultuous upbringing, drug dependency, and self-harm. At 17, a battle with opioid addiction led them to an in-patient rehab facility. With the clarity of sobriety, Groves transformed pain into art, giving birth to the Evoke project. As a flagship artist of Adapted Records, Evoke rapidly became a pillar of Colorado’s emergent bass music scene.

The Evoke sound has been evolving and changing ever since, incorporating elements of hip-hop, alt rock, pop, R&B, and experimental music. With previous hits like Departure with Egzod, and Future Holds, with Laura Brehm, Evoke has amassed millions of plays and a devoted fanbase across platforms as both a vocalist and a producer.

Beyond music, Evoke maintains a strong connection with their fans on YouTube, sharing candid videos on mental health that have resonated deeply with many. Currently, Groves is embarking on a groundbreaking journey with a new series that features an AI as their music manager, showcasing the fusion of technology and artistry.
